| From | Pierre-Louis Bossart <> | Subject | [RFC PATCH 18/40] soundwire: bus: split handling of Device0 events | Date | Thu, 25 Jul 2019 18:40:10 -0500 |
| |
Assigning a device number to a Slave will result in additional events when it reports its status in a PING frame. There is no point in dealing with all the other devices in a loop, this can be done when a non-device0 event happens.
Signed-off-by: Pierre-Louis Bossart <pierre-louis.bossart@linux.intel.com> --- drivers/soundwire/bus.c | 5 +++++ 1 file changed, 5 insertions(+)
diff --git a/drivers/soundwire/bus.c b/drivers/soundwire/bus.c index 0a45dc5713df..bca378806d00 100644 --- a/drivers/soundwire/bus.c +++ b/drivers/soundwire/bus.c @@ -985,6 +985,11 @@ int sdw_handle_slave_status(struct sdw_bus *bus, ret = sdw_program_device_num(bus); if (ret) dev_err(bus->dev, "Slave attach failed: %d\n", ret); + /* + * programming a device number will have side effects, + * so we deal with other devices at a later time + */ + return ret; } /* Continue to check other slave statuses */ -- 2.20.1
